Transaction 102ed2de99c1dca63a914f08e6792ba37831d36ae2c5fbbfa3f6241968fd09f2

5 Input
1 Outputs
  • 102ed2de99c1dca63a914f08e6792ba37831d36ae2c5fbbfa3f6241968fd09f2:0
  • value  1868140
    address  3FHDaRWLEA2J1i3bvwdRQiDmv45qQPZEKg